Determining if a Fiber Is Live or Dark

The LFD­300B can help you quickly determine if a specific fiber is live or dark.

To determine if a fiber is live or dark:
1.
Install the fiber in the alignment groove of the unit as described in Installing the

Fiber in the Alignment Groove on page 6.

2. Put the protective cap on the head of the unit.

3. Slide the switch downward.

During the LFD­300B startup procedure, the unit vibrates and emits a sound, the
Positioning LED blinks, and LOAd appears on the display. This startup procedure
takes about 20 seconds to complete.

³

If the unit detects a signal in the fiber, the measured power (dBm) appears
on the display.

³

If no signal is detected, the unit does not emit a beep, no LED is lit, and
- LO - appears on the display.

4. Slide the switch upward when the test is finished.

I

MPORTANT

EXFO recommends that you use the protective cap when performing
your tests to minimize the possible influence of ambient light.
